For non-permanent residents {seeking} cancellation of removal, the hardship requirement is often the most difficult component to demonstrate. The bar of {exceptional} and {extremely} {unusual} hardship is deliberately set remarkably elevated by immigration {law}. It compels the respondent to prove that their removal would produce hardship that extends well beyond what would usually be anticipated when a family member is deported. Common hardships such as emotional anguish, monetary hardships, or the disruption of family life, while significant, may not be enough on their individual basis to satisfy this exacting standard.
